In Psycho Patrol R, social media is a lot like cocaine. While doomscrolling isnt technically illegal in the games universe, it is punishable by lethal force when done in excess. The latest from Consumer Softproducts, the independent studio run by Finnish multimedia artist-designer Ville Kallio, Psycho Patrol R is a cyberpunk immersive sim shooter made up of extremes. Extreme violence, extreme aesthetics, extreme gameplay variety and open-world potential. Given all its moving parts, the fact that it coheres as well as it does feels exhilarating once you take the time to attune yourself to its quirks and peculiar rhythms. And while, as of this writing, the early access build of the game is currently unfinished, the moment-to-moment experience is already something to behold. Set in an alternate year 2000 in Pan-Europa, a conglomerate nation teetering on the brink of collapse, Psycho Patrol R is described by Kallio as a policing and punishment simulator.
